class Solution:
def subarraySum(self, nums: List[int], k: int) -> int:
count = 0
for i in range(len(nums)):
if nums[i] == k:
count += 1
sum = nums[i]
for j in range(i+1,len(nums)):
sum += nums[j]
if sum == k:
count +=1
return count
# will work on only +ive numbers
from collections import deque
class Solution:
def subarraySum(self, nums: List[int], k: int) -> int:
queue = deque()
sum , count = 0 , 0
for i in range(len(nums)):
sum += nums[i]
queue.append(i)
while sum > k:
item = queue.popleft()
sum = sum - nums[item]
if sum == k and queue:
count += 1
return count
#Time and Space - O(N)
class Solution:
def subarraySum(self, nums: List[int], k: int) -> int:
result = 0
currentSum = 0
hash_table = {0:1} #no of times sum 0 appearing
for i in range(len(nums)):
currentSum += nums[i]
if currentSum - k in hash_table:
result += hash_table[currentSum-k]
hash_table[currentSum] = hash_table.get(currentSum,0) + 1
return result
